Osmunda cinnamomea - Cinnamon Fern- Deciduous. Native to eastern North America. Light green, erect fronds are lacy-like and pinnately compound. Fertile fronds emerge in the center of clumps and turn a cinnamon brown giving this fern its name. Cinnamon fern will reach 5' overtime if constantly moist. In average conditions it will grow 2'-3' tall. Cinnamon Fern spreads slowly by rhizomes and grows in vase shaped clumps. Thrives in rich, moist soil. Bright fern for the shade garden, woodland areas, stream and pond banks. Sun exposure in cooler climates requires consistent moisture.
- Part Shade to Shade
- Deciduous
- Slow spreading by rhizomes
- Fine textured,light green,lacy-like fronds
- Tolerates sun with constant moisture
- Cinnamon colored wooly fertile fronds
- Height: 24-60 Inches
- Spread: 24-36 Inches
- Hardiness Zone: 2-10
